The only thing I think I'm waivering on is the center. However, If I upgrade to a VP150 I'd have to downgrade my sub to an STF1 in order to keep it in the budget. Which is the better compromise: better sub or better center channel? System will be used primarily for HT, but CD sessions are not out of the question.

Don't skimp on the sub. If need be, run things in phantom mode--left and right channels can simulate a center speaker. This'll only work well if you sit in the sweet spot. If you like movies, don't make concessions with the sub. Get the biggest you can afford.

Sips, my view(and that of probably the majority of others who've commented on the point)is to spend the money on the best sub possible. On occasion the suggestion has been made to at least temporarily skip the center speaker and let the mains create a "phantom" center. This was suggested when the budget would have otherwise not allowed for any sub, or at least not one with the performance hoped for.

The step up to a VP150 isn't much, I have both and other than a very, very slightly lower tone, a very slightly(1db) better off axis measurement and the ability to play louder there is no difference between the 100 and 150. Get the best sub you can, much more bang for the buck.
